KAWoodworth Posted September 29, 2009 #1 Posted September 29, 2009 Can someone tell me if the vendors are pretty much set up by Thrusday 10/15/2009 on Main Street or is Friday 10/16/2009 a better day to check things out. The Biketoberfest web site says there is also stuff going on at the speedway. Is there an entrance fee for stuff that goes on out there? This will be the first time I've gone to Daytona so I'm not familiar with the event.
pick Posted September 29, 2009 #2 Posted September 29, 2009 Typicaly they start setting up the weekend before, trying to stretch it out a week.............
distancerider Posted September 29, 2009 #3 Posted September 29, 2009 Almost all of the vendors will be in town and set up the week prior. More and more people have started going early to avoid the traffic jams though fall is not as bad as the spring. Most of the events inside the raceway require tickets though you can get them from vendors sometimes. All of the stuff in the parking lot is free unless you want to put your bike on a dyno. Don't forget to go over to Daytona Harley Davidson (city) at the interstate they have vendors for metrics too and alot going on. If you take US 1 South towards Orange beach you'll see vendors through that area as well. Have Fun and Be Safe.
